Abstract

As a future educator of technology education in secondary school, an essential and responsibility for me are to explore the practical approach to supporting students' learning. The present research aimed to explore the potential of the flipped classroom approach in improving a group of form two students’ learning interest and efficiency in computer lessons at a local secondary school. A mixed-method approach was applied to collect both quantitative and qualitative data. It is hoped that the research results could be beneficial and encourage to computer education with regards to whether the advocated learning benefits of flipped classrooms can be realized for my students, which in turn would provide valuable information for educators in the technology education field.
